How much do design associate j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 10, 2026, the average yearly pay for design associate in Olympia, WA is $62,795.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52,000.00 and $72,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Design Associate vs Design Coordinator?

AspectDesign AssociateDesign Coordinator
Required CredentialsAssociate's degree or relevant certification, some experienceSimilar credentials, often with additional project management skills
Work EnvironmentDesign firms, retail, or corporate settingsDesign teams, client-facing roles, project management settings
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in interior, graphic, and product designOften used interchangeably or in larger firms for project oversight

The main difference between a Design Associate and a Design Coordinator lies in their focus. Design Associates typically assist with design tasks and client support, while Design Coordinators often handle project coordination, timelines, and communication. Both roles require similar credentials, but Design Coordinators usually have additional organizational responsibilities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a design associ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Design Associate, you need a solid understanding of design principles, proficiency in graphic design, and a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with industry-standard design software such as Adobe Creative Suite (Illustrator, Photoshop, InDesign) is typically required. Strong communication, attention to detail, and the ability to collaborate creatively are essential soft skills. These skills and qualities enable effective project execution, ensure design consistency, and foster successful teamwork in a fast-paced creative environment.

What are some common challenges design associates face when working on multiple projects simultaneously?

Design Associates often juggle several projects at once, which can make managing deadlines and shifting priorities a challenge. Effective communication with team members and clear organization of tasks are essential to ensure all projects move forward smoothly. Additionally, adapting quickly to feedback from clients or senior designers is key, as project requirements can change rapidly. Building strong time management skills and staying flexible will help you thrive in this fast-paced environment.

What is a design associate?

Design Associates are entry- to mid-level professionals who support design teams in creating visual concepts, layouts, and presentations for projects across industries such as graphic design, interior design, fashion, and architecture. They assist senior designers by conducting research, preparing materials, and using design software to bring creative ideas to life. Design Associates often collaborate with clients and other team members to ensure that the final product aligns with project goals and brand standards.

Duties/Responsibilities:

  • Perform drafting and design tasks in AutoCAD Civil 3D.
  • Prepare detailed construction drawings, including site plans, grading plans, utility profiles, and details.
  • Ensure drawings comply with clients’ AutoCAD standards.
  • Collaborate with engineers and other technicians.
  • Maintain and organize project files to ensure consistency.

Qualifications:

  • Associate of Applied Science in CAD or Drafting Technology or a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ering Technology.
  • 3+ years of professional experience in civil drafting.
  • High level of efficiency in AutoCAD Civil 3D.
  • Familiarity with civil infrastructure concepts.
  • High attention to detail regarding realistic depictions, presentation of designs, drawing layouts, line weights, scales, and drafting standards.
